A TWO-DAY sale of property in West Yorkshire generated proceeds exceeding £6.88m.

Property auctioneer Eddisons, which has offices in Huddersfield, said 101 of the 144 lots offered at the sale in Leeds and Manchester found buyers, which represents a 70% success.

Tony Webber, of Eddisons, said: “Many lots attracted multiple bids as local buyers reacted positively to a range of investment opportunities.”

Among the successful lots was a freehold ground rent investment secured on a purpose-built development of 40 apartments in Lindley.

The current ground rents at The Gate on Halifax Road generate annual income of £6,000 and were bought for £75,000.

Residential stock included two properties on Occupation Lane, Dewsbury, which sold for £53,000 and £55,000.
